Additions u/s 68 - Even if genuineness is not accepted and ...

Income Tax

January 20, 2013

Additions u/s 68 - Even if genuineness is not accepted and consequent addition is made u/s. 68, still the sources of credits in the account of Managing Director stands explained, as they are coming out of funds treated as his income - AT
